Big Feodosiya precipitation in March: frequently asked questions

How much rainfall does Big Feodosiya, Crimea receive in March?

Feodosiya sees moderate rainfall in March, averaging around 37 mm (1.5 in). Most days stay dry, with the occasional shower.

How many days does it rain in Big Feodosiya, Crimea in March?

On average, Feodosiya has about 11 days days of rain in March.

Is March part of the rainy season in Big Feodosiya, Crimea?

Not really. March is outside the wettest stretch of the year in Big Feodosiya, Crimea.
